REVIEW: Lash Mantra Eyelash Growth Serum

Review submitted by our product reviewer Eleni

I read about a recently launched prescription formulation that is supposed to grow full, long, dark eyelashes with Brooke Shields as the official spokesperson. It’s called Latisse and the FDA has approved it for patients in the U.S., but Health Canada has not ruled on it yet for prescriptions to Canadians. Having lost the outer halves of both brows to normal (aging) hair loss and many lashes to brittleness, I knew I would love to try Latisse someday.

Imagine my delight when I was asked to try out a lash serum that promised to do everything the prescription product does using natural, conditioning, non-irritating ingredients.

Testing Lash Mantra Eyelash Growth Serum:

It was easy enough to use. For this review, I used Lash Mantra each night on clean eyeleashes for 2-1/2 weeks. I’ll continue using it because I know there are more subtle changes on the way and it likely will take a few more weeks to observe a full growth cycle.

I applied Lash Mantra two different ways – with my fingertips, rubbing the serum into my lashes and working my way to the base, and also using the applicator for the same coverage effect. I did this on my eyebrows as well, concentrating on the outer section where hair no longer grew.

Did I see any results?

Surprisingly, YES – I saw subtle results at the 2-week mark. There are a few short little hairs growing where my eyebrows were bare! My brows look darker too. As for my lashes, they look shiny and less brittle. They have grown a tiny bit.

Maybe I should have snapped a close-up “before” photo so that I can really compare. The real test came yesterday when my friend Dianne accused me of wearing mascara and makeup to our water aerobics class. I denied any such charge, but she didn’t believe me and went to pull at my lashes. HA! I thought when no mascara flaked onto her fingers. She looked perplexed. After that, I didn’t feel like telling her that I was testing Lash Mantra … maybe next week.

Would I buy it? YES

Would I replace my current eyelash serum? I haven’t used a product like this before. There was a different formulation that I tried a few times using a sponge tip applicator, but it was completely useless and ineffective. At least with Lash Mantra, I actually saw some results.

Price: $39 USD
